Ferdowsi, who was ordered by Mansur I to continue writing the Shahnameh, made a deal with Mansur I that he would be paid a gold piece for each couplet he wrote. Shahnameh is an epic that covers much of Iranian history, beginning with the creation of the world to the Sassanian's defeat by the Muslims and concluding with the Samanids' ascension and the reestablishment of Persian art and literature. The phrase 'Shahnameh' means 'Book of Kings,' and it was written by Abolqasem Ferdowsi during the Ghaznavid Dynasty (940-1020 CE).
